详情

首页游戏攻略 2026年最新30个区块链面试题与详解答案

2026年最新30个区块链面试题与详解答案

佚名 2025-12-17 10:42:01

区块链技术作为去中心化分布式账本系统,正深刻改变着数据存储与交易验证方式。本文精选30个高频区块链面试问题及答案,涵盖核心技术原理、密码学基础、共识机制等关键领域,助您系统掌握区块链知识体系,从容应对专业面试挑战。

1765534580413910.png

区块链核心原理解析

1.什么是区块链?

区块链本质是去中心化分布式数据库,通过加密算法实现多节点间的可信数据同步,所有交易记录按时间顺序形成不可篡改的链式结构。

2.区块链如何运作?

交易数据被打包成区块,每个新区块包含前一个区块的哈希值,形成密码学关联的链条。网络节点通过共识机制验证交易,确保数据一致性。

密码学与安全机制

6.什么是密码学?

密码学通过数学算法保障信息安全,在区块链中主要用于身份认证、数据加密和交易验证,确保系统防篡改特性。

7.哈希值生成原理

区块哈希由区块头信息经SHA-256等算法计算得出,包含时间戳、随机数、Merkle根等要素,形成唯一数字指纹。

共识机制深度剖析

9.共识机制作用

共识机制是区块链节点达成一致的规则体系,解决分布式环境下的"拜占庭将军问题",确保全网状态同步。

10.工作量证明特点

PoW通过算力竞争保障网络安全,但存在能耗高、吞吐量低等问题,适合对安全性要求极高的公链场景。

智能合约与DApp开发

12.智能合约本质

智能合约是部署在区块链上的自动化协议,当预设条件触发时自动执行,消除第三方信任成本。

15.DApp核心特征

去中心化应用后端运行于区块链网络,数据存储分布式节点,通过智能合约实现业务逻辑,具有抗审查特性。

主流区块链平台对比

20.Ethereum创新点

以太坊引入图灵完备的智能合约功能,支持开发者构建复杂DApp,其ERC标准成为代币发行规范。

22.侧链技术优势

侧链通过双向锚定实现与主链资产互通,在保持主链安全性的同时,扩展出更高效的交易处理能力。

性能优化方案

25.闪电网络原理

闪电网络建立点对点支付通道,仅需在链上开通和关闭通道时进行记录,中间交易全部链下完成。

26.跨链技术价值

跨链协议打破区块链孤岛效应,实现价值与信息跨链流通,构建真正互联的Web3.0生态。

安全防护要点

29.许可链应用场景

联盟链适用于需要KYC认证的金融、政务等领域,通过准入机制平衡效率与合规需求。

30.51%攻击防御

提高算力分散度、采用混合共识机制、设置检查点等技术手段可有效降低51%攻击风险。

学习建议

掌握Solidity智能合约开发、理解各主流公链技术差异、关注Layer2扩容方案是当前区块链人才必备技能。

以上就是小编为大家带来的区块链面试题库详解,如需获取更多技术干货,请持续关注本站最新内容。

点击查看更多
推荐专题
热门阅读